A UK financial institution is seeking an experienced Credit Risk Modeler to support the development of Internal Rating Based (IRB) credit risk models. This role involves compliance under regulatory frameworks, building and maintaining models (PD, LGD, EAD) using Python, and producing high-quality documentation.
Ideal candidates will have experience in analyzing loan-level credit datasets and a sound understanding of the IRB regulatory framework. Advanced Python programming skills and familiarity with SAS and R are essential.
